CULTURE AND ATTRACTIONS
Rudersdal, with its extensive tracts of beautiful natural scenery, is an attractive municipality in which to reside.
Beautiful sights
The blue waters of the Øresund, as well as an abundance of lakes, marshlands, meadows, forests, landscaped parks, hills and dales, are all to be found in the municipality. And traversing this diversity of landscapes is the Rudersdal Route, a system of pathways of marathon proportions implemented by the municipality to encourage a healthy, active lifestyle.
The municipality also boasts some important historical sites. The remains of some of the earliest people in Denmark – Stone Age Hunters, dating back some 7,000 years – have been found in the municipality at Vedbæk. Present day urban society has roots dating back to the Viking Age, when the peasants would clear tracts of land in the great forests of northern Zealand.
There are a number of beautiful churches in the area, in particular the medieval church in Birkerød with its magnificent 14th century murals. And everywhere patrician villas and manor houses from the 18th, 19th and 20th centuries intermingle with charming cottages and contemporary single-family houses with well-tended gardens to typify the urban and rural landscapes.
The many associations found in Rudersdal and the municipality’s rich cultural life bear witness to the active participation of its citizens. There are excellent libraries, museums and cinemas, and the municipal cultural centre stages a diversity of concerts, shows and travelling exhibitions. Children are well served with some of the best schools in the country and a wide range of leisure pursuits to choose from, including theatre, children’s galleries and special programmes of summer holiday activities.
Various outdoor opportunities
With the area’s natural beauty virtually on the doorstep, there is a wealth of opportunities for outdoor activities - popular sports pursuits include tennis, golf, horse riding, sailing and cross-country skiing. The municipal sports facilities and swimming halls are extensively used by young and old alike, and with the recent opening of a new sports and activity centre in Birkerød the array of sports and leisure activity facilities for the public are today better than ever.
The municipality does not have one big commercial centre, but rather several town centres such as Birkerød with its pleasant pedestrian precinct, Holte Midtpunkt, Nærumvænge Square and Vedbæk. In these centres you will find everything you need, complemented by a range of fascinating speciality shops.
There are also course centres and conference centres, as well as a wide selection of excellent dining establishments, often set in attractive beachside, lakeside or forest locations. And the throbbing metropolis of Copenhagen and all that it has to offer – theatres, museums, exhibitions, shopping, conferences and much more – is only a short drive away.
